如果我需要建立大量網站,如何加快特定CMS的網站開發速度? 我是否應該準備一些基於準系統CMS但具有預構建組件的不同解決方案,並在需要類似網站進行生產時部署它們? 或者我應該使用一些解決方案生成器,如Joomla-Builder? 是否有任何工具可用於基於CMS的網站的協作開發?加速使用CMS進行網站開發的最佳做法是什麼?
2
A
回答
2
版本控制有助於協作。我使用git。一個好的bug跟蹤器可以讓每個人都看到圖片。
對於我反覆執行的任務(如安裝和升級),我將這些任務捕獲到構建文件中並使用Apache Ant運行。
Drupal的安裝配置文件沒有太多的文檔,但是一旦你掌握了這些文檔就非常有幫助。這使您可以根據需要開啓各種組件。我還通過它們從CSV文件中抓取內容來運行導入腳本。
1
發現Drupal的曲線很好的說明與示例: http://drupal.org/node/67921
praparing定製Drupal的時候建立一個自己的網站建設者的預裝組件的工具箱應該是有幫助的。 不知道Joomla中是否有這樣的事情。
相關問題
- 1. 使用git進行代碼開發的最佳做法是什麼?
- 2. 不使用cms進行內容管理,最佳做法是什麼?
- 3. 使用Cookies進行PHP驗證的最佳做法是什麼?
- 4. 開始開發大型網站的最佳方式是什麼?
- 5. 使用vim進行Cocoa開發的最佳方式是什麼?
- 6. 針對移動版網站進行優化時,最佳做法是什麼?
- 7. 保護網站管理部分的最佳做法是什麼?
- 8. 什麼是用於在ASP.NET MVC4中開發的最佳CMS
- 9. 最佳做法是什麼?
- 10. 傳遞access_token進行API調用的最佳做法是什麼
- 11. 關於電子商務網站的最佳CMS是什麼?
- 12. 限制訪問開發網站的最佳方式是什麼?
- 13. 在Static ASP.NET網站中實施網站搜索的最佳做法是什麼?
- 14. 爲敏捷開發設置TFS的最佳做法是什麼?
- 15. 使用Community Edition進行網站開發的liferay cms缺點
- 16. 離線網站開發的最佳做法
- 17. 以30種語言開發ASP.NET網站的最佳做法?
- 18. 速率限制REST API用戶的最佳做法是什麼?
- 19. 使用父母的網站登錄子網站:最佳做法?
- 20. 什麼是使橫向捲動網站快速加載的最佳方式?
- 21. 爲一個網站設置兩個CMS,最佳做法
- 22. 在interacitve開發過程中使用clojure.repl函數的最佳做法是什麼?
- 23. 什麼是SSIS包的最佳網站
- 24. 在Emacs中進行Java開發的最佳方式是什麼?
- 25. 什麼是我找到CMS網頁使用的CMS的最佳方式?
- 26. 會員網站的網頁設計最佳做法是什麼? blah.com/username?
- 27. 使用jquery/javascript做下面的最佳做法是什麼?
- 28. 從iOS使用Facebook進行安全認證的最佳做法是什麼?
- 29. 您推薦使用GWT進行文件授權的最佳做法是什麼?
- 30. 使用Direct2D和DXGI(D3D interop)進行多線程的最佳做法是什麼?